Lighting is 5–10% of the average home energy bill, and incandescents are 90% heat. LEDs cut that by 75%, last 25,000 hours (about 17 years at 4 hours/day), and pay for themselves in 6–14 months. Add smart switches and you also eliminate phantom draws, automate schedules, and gain vacancy-off control.
